Ingredients
You don’t need fancy stuff — just these basics!
- 2 lobsters, cooked and meat removed
- 1 cup heavy cream
- 1/2 cup grated Parmesan cheese
- 2 tablespoons butter
- 1 onion, diced
- 2 cloves garlic, minced
- 1 tablespoon Dijon mustard
- 1 tablespoon Worcestershire sauce
- 1/4 teaspoon saffron threads
- Salt and pepper to taste
- Roasted vegetables (for serving)
Directions
Follow these easy steps to serve up Lobster Thermidor in no time:
-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C).
- In a skillet, melt the butter over medium heat. Add the diced onion and garlic, cooking until softened.
- Stir in the heavy cream, Dijon mustard, Worcestershire sauce, saffron, salt, and pepper. Bring to a simmer.
- Add the cooked lobster meat, mixing well.
- Fill lobster shells with the lobster mixture. Top with grated Parmesan cheese.
- Place lobster shells on a baking sheet and bake in the oven for about 10-15 minutes, or until the cheese is golden and bubbly.
- Serve with roasted vegetables on the side.

How to Store Lobster Thermidor
Got leftovers? No problem! Store your Lobster Thermidor in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 3 days. When you’re ready to enjoy it again, simply reheat gently in the oven at 350°F (175°C) until warmed through. Pro tip: Add a quick sprinkle of fresh cheese before reheating for that just-baked goodness!
Tips to Make Lobster Thermidor
- Timing: Don’t overcook your lobster; it’s already cooked! Just heat it through to keep it tender.
- Substitutions: Can’t find lobster? Shrimp works beautifully too!
- Texture Tips: For an even creamier filling, whisk in a bit of cream cheese along with the heavy cream.

FAQs
Can I make Lobster Thermidor ahead of time?
Absolutely! Prepare everything and store it in the fridge before baking. Just pop it in the oven when you’re ready to serve!
What can I substitute for lobster?
Shrimp or crab can work well, but stay away from fish—they’d cook too quickly for this dish.
How do I know when it’s done baking?
Look for bubbling cheese and a golden top—trust your eyes!
